bpf, arm32: fix stack var offset in jit

Commit 38ca93060163 ("bpf, arm32: save 4 bytes of unneeded stack
space") messed up STACK_VAR() by 4 bytes presuming it was related
to skb scratch buffer space, but it clearly isn't as this refers
to the top word in stack, therefore restore it. This fixes a NULL
pointer dereference seen during bootup when JIT is enabled and BPF
program run in sk_filter_trim_cap() triggered by systemd-udevd.

JIT rework in 1c35ba122d4a ("ARM: net: bpf: use negative numbers
for stacked registers") and 96cced4e774a ("ARM: net: bpf: access
eBPF scratch space using ARM FP register") removed the affected
parts, so only needed in 4.18 stable.
